Who was Nick Gravenites?

Nick Gravenites was a renowned musician who played a key role in the San Francisco rock scene of the 1960s and 1970s. He was born on October 2, 1938, in Chicago, Illinois, and began his musical career as a blues singer and guitarist. Gravenites was known for his soulful voice and powerful songwriting abilities, which earned him a loyal following of fans.

What were some of his notable achievements?

Throughout his career, Nick Gravenites worked with some of the biggest names in the music industry. He collaborated with artists such as Janis Joplin, Buddy Guy, and Paul Butterfield, among others. Gravenites was also a member of the band Electric Flag, which was known for its groundbreaking fusion of rock, blues, and soul music.

One of Gravenites’ most famous songs is “Buried Alive in the Blues,” which he wrote for Janis Joplin. The song perfectly captured Joplin’s raw and emotional vocal style, and it remains a classic in the rock music canon.
